Bed & Breakfast Holiday
Online Gaming

The Evolution and Architecture of Multiplayer Gaming Systems

2026-07-01

Multiplayer gaming systems have transformed the way individuals interact with digital entertainment, enabling real-time collaboration, competition, and social connection across the globe. These systems encompass a broad range of technologies, from local area network (LAN) setups to massive cloud-based infrastructures that support millions of concurrent users. Understanding the components, protocols, and design principles behind these platforms is essential for developers, network engineers, and enthusiasts alike.

Core Components of Multiplayer Gaming Systems

At the heart of any multiplayer system lie several critical elements: the client, the server, and the network transport layer. The client refers to the software running on the player’s device—be it a personal computer, console, or mobile device—that renders the game world and captures user input. The server, often a dedicated machine or a cloud-based instance, manages the authoritative state of the game, processes actions from all connected clients, and broadcasts updates. The network transport layer, typically using protocols such as TCP or UDP, governs how data packets travel between clients and servers. For fast-paced competitive titles, UDP is preferred due to its lower latency, while TCP is used for turn-based or less time-sensitive experiences where reliability is paramount.

Client-Server vs. Peer-to-Peer Architectures

Two primary architectural models dominate multiplayer systems: client-server and peer-to-peer (P2P). In the client-server model, a central server holds the definitive game state and validates all player actions. This approach reduces cheating, simplifies state synchronization, and allows precise control over the gaming environment. Popular examples include many massively multiplayer online role-playing games (MMORPGs) and team-based shooters. In contrast, peer-to-peer systems distribute authority among connected players, with each client communicating directly with others. P2P can reduce server costs and enable localized play, but it often introduces challenges with security, bandwidth fairness, and latency variance. Hybrid models, which combine a server for critical matchmaking and authentication with P2P for in-game data exchange, are increasingly common in modern implementations.

Networking Protocols and Latency Management

Latency, the time delay between a player’s action and the system’s response, is a defining factor in the quality of multiplayer experiences. To mitigate latency, developers employ techniques such as client-side prediction, where the local client immediately simulates the player’s action before receiving server confirmation; interpolation, which smooths the movement of other players between discrete updates; and lag compensation algorithms that rewind time to account for network delays. Additionally, relay servers and edge computing nodes placed closer to end users reduce packet travel distance. Many platforms now use WebRTC or custom packet prioritization schemes to minimize jitter and packet loss, ensuring a consistent feel even under variable network conditions. qh88.ae.org.

Matchmaking and Session Management

Robust matchmaking systems are essential for providing fair and enjoyable experiences. These algorithms consider factors such as player skill level (often measured via Elo or TrueSkill ratings), geographic proximity, party size, and network quality to pair participants. Session management involves creating, joining, and terminating game instances, handling party invitations, and managing lobby states. Modern platforms often integrate dedicated services for leaderboards, statistics tracking, and persistent profiles, all of which rely on scalable databases and API gateways. Cloud-native architectures allow these services to auto-scale during peak hours, such as major game releases or seasonal events.

Security and Anti-Cheat Mechanisms

Protecting the integrity of multiplayer gaming systems is a continuous challenge. Developers implement server-side validation to prevent unauthorized modifications, alongside encrypted communication channels to safeguard against data tampering. Anti-cheat software operates at both the client and server levels, analyzing memory patterns, input sequences, and game logs to detect anomalous behavior. Machine learning models are increasingly deployed to identify subtle cheating patterns that evade rule-based detection. Furthermore, user reporting systems and automated bans help maintain a fair environment, though balancing enforcement with player privacy remains an ongoing concern.

Cross-Platform and Cloud Gaming Integration

The modern multiplayer landscape increasingly supports cross-platform play, allowing users on different devices—such as consoles, PCs, and mobile phones—to interact within the same game session. This requires standardization of input mappings, synchronization of update schedules, and careful management of performance disparities. Cloud gaming systems further complicate this by offloading rendering to remote servers and streaming video to the player’s device, introducing additional latency considerations. Successful cross-platform and cloud-based multiplayer systems often rely on a unified backend, with a single account system and centralized matchmaking logic that abstracts hardware differences.

Future Directions

Emerging technologies such as 5G connectivity, satellite internet, and edge computing promise to reduce latency and expand access to multiplayer gaming in underserved regions. Distributed ledger technologies are being explored for decentralized ownership of in-game assets, though scalability issues remain. Additionally, advancements in artificial intelligence could enable dynamic difficulty adjustment and smarter, non-player character behaviors that adapt to player strategies in real time. As multiplayer systems continue to evolve, the emphasis will remain on delivering seamless, secure, and inclusive experiences that bridge geographical and technical divides.

In summary, multiplayer gaming systems are complex ecosystems blending hardware, software, and network engineering. From the foundational client-server architecture to the nuanced management of latency and security, each component plays a vital role in shaping how millions of players connect, compete, and collaborate. As digital entertainment expands, the systems underpinning multiplayer experiences will continue to innovate, driving new forms of social interaction and interactive storytelling.